    The Google Mirror Easter Egg is one of the most creative tricks hidden in Google’s history. It flips the entire search page so everything appears reversed, just like looking at a mirror.

    This simple change makes the usual homepage look unusual and playful, drawing attention from users worldwide.

    Meaning Behind Google Mirror

    In the mirrored version, the word “Google” itself is displayed backward. The search results and page elements are flipped horizontally, creating a fresh experience. It quickly became a favorite among early internet fans because it challenged the normal way of browsing.

    Other Classic Google Experiments

    The success of the Google Mirror Easter Egg opened doors for more hidden gems. Users enjoyed Google Gravity, where the page dropped under fake physics.

    The Snake Game offered nostalgia, while Askew tilted the screen slightly. The Underwater version made search results float. There was also the Atari Breakout game using images as blocks, and the famous Thanos Snap that made results vanish.

    Access Today

    Though the original is no longer on the official Google page, users can still try the Google Mirror Easter Egg through archived versions. Many of these recreations also support mobile screens and themes, keeping the old fun alive for modern audiences.
